近期,Oracle数据库遭受了加密货币勒索攻击,这对于企业和组织的数据安全构成了严重威胁。在本文中,我们将揭示这种攻击的原因,并提供一些预防措施来保护Oracle数据库免受此类攻击的影响。
- 攻击原因分析:
加密货币勒索攻击通常通过恶意软件,如勒索软件(Ransomware)来实施。攻击者会利用漏洞或弱点,对数据库进行入侵,并加密数据库中的数据。然后,他们会要求受害者支付赎金以获取解密密钥,以恢复被加密的数据。
以下是一些可能导致Oracle数据库遭受加密货币勒索攻击的原因:
1.1. 脆弱的访问控制:Oracle数据库的访问控制设置不当,例如使用弱密码、共享凭证或未及时禁用不必要的用户账户,都会增加入侵者获取数据库权限的风险。
1.2. 操作系统漏洞:攻击者可以通过利用操作系统的漏洞来入侵数据库服务器。因此,及时修补操作系统的安全漏洞是至关重要的。
1.3. 未及时更新数据库软件:未及时应用Oracle数据库的安全补丁和更新可能导致数据库暴露在已知漏洞的风险之下。
1.4. 欠缺备份和恢复策略:如果数据库没有定期备份,并且缺乏有效的数据恢复策略,那么在遭受加密货币勒索攻击时,恢复数据将变得非常困难。
- 预防措施和最佳实践:
为了保护Oracle数据库免受加密货币勒索攻击,以下是一些预防措施和最佳实践建议:
2.1. 强化访问控制:确保为Oracle数据库设置强密码,并定期更换密码。禁用未使用的账户,并根据需要限制用户的权限。不要共享凭证,每个用户都应该拥有独立的账户。
2.2. 操作系统安全:定期更新操作系统,并及时应用安全补丁。配置防火墙和入侵检测系统(IDS)来监视和阻止潜在的恶意活动。
2.3. 及时应用数据库安全补丁:定期检查Oracle官方发布的安全补丁和更新,并及时应用于数据库服务器。这样可以修复已知漏洞,提高数据库的安全性。
2.4. 定期备份和测试恢复策略:定期备份数据库,并将备份数据存储在安全的位置。确保备份是可靠的,并进行定期的恢复测试,以验证备份数据的完整性和可用性。
下面是一个简单的示例,展示了如何使用Oracle数据库的备份和还原功能:
– 创建数据库备份
RMAN> BACKUP DATABASE;
– 恢复数据库
RMAN> RUN {
ALLOCATE CHANNEL ch1 TYPE DISK;
RESTORE DATABASE;
RECOVER DATABASE;
}
请注意,这只是一个基本示例,实际的备份和还原过程可能因数据库配置和需求而有所不同。
总结:
加密货币勒索攻击对Oracle数据库的威胁不可忽视,但通过采取适当的预防措施和最佳实践,可以最大程度地降低风险。加强访问控制、修补操作系统漏洞、及时应用数据库安全补丁以及定期备份和测试恢复策略是保护Oracle数据库的关键步骤。
然而,需要注意的是,安全是一个持续的过程,而不是一次性的解决方案。因此,组织应该建立一个全面的安全策略,并定期审查和更新安全措施,以应对不断变化的威胁环境。通过采取适当的预防措施,组织可以保护其Oracle数据库免受加密货币勒索攻击的威胁,并确保数据的安全性和完整性。
希望本文对您有所帮助,如果您对特定的安全措施或实施细节有进一步的疑问,请随时提问。